About

Randal R. Leonard is a bankruptcy and debt attorney with 26 years of legal experience, practicing at Law Office of Randal R. Leonard, Esq. in Las Vegas, NV. He attended University of Utah S.J. Quinney College of Law. He has been admitted to the Nevada Bar since 2000. His practice encompasses bankruptcy and debt, divorce and separation, family, and personal injury, allowing him to serve clients across a range of legal needs.
